About the Role

You will play a dual role, managing clinical studies and overseeing the site operations at Nutromics Clinical Research Centre based in Brunswick.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Deliver study protocols
  • Recruit, screen, consent, and monitor study participants, ensuring safety and protocol adherence.
  • Ensure compliance with GCP, HREC, and TGA regulations
  • Collect, enter, and manage study data in compliance with regulatory standards
  • Oversee site operations, including scheduling with Sr CRA, and facility management
  • Liaison between study Investigators
  • Prepare and submit study updates, reports, and adverse event documentation to RGO / HREC
  • Monitor study progress and assist with site audits or monitoring visits
  • Act as the point of contact for study participants, ensuring they are informed

About you:

  • Must be AHPRA registered
  • Must have a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ing
  • Must have experience working in clinical research, ideally as a clinical trials coordinator or similar.
  • Familiarity with Good Clinical Practice (GCP) guidelines and TGA regulations
  • Hands-on experience administering clinical study protocols, including medical assessments and follow-up care for study participants
  • Proficiency in managing clinical trial data, including accurate documentation and use of Electronic Data Capture (EDC) systems and management of Investigator Site Files
